About the School

The College of Westchester was established in 1915 as Westchester Business Institute. Currently, the college offers career-focused programs in the areas of allied health, technology, business and multimedia. The school offers undergraduate and certificates in business administration. A partnership with CompTIA offers students the opportunity to earn a variety of technical certifications. The college's goal is to keep all the programs current with the demands of industries. In addition, the college also provides over 10 computer classrooms, situated in the school's five-story 50,000 square foot facility.

Academic Programs

The school offers a variety of programs including:

  • Bachelor of Business Administration Degree – Offers courses in technology management, finance, project management and marketing.
  • Medical Assistant Management – Students are trained in a variety of administrative and clinical procedures. Enrollees learn to take medical histories, record vital signs, perform electrocardiograms, update patients' records and other tasks.
  • Accounting – Offers training in accounting, business and software.
  • Business Office Systems Administration – Provides a broad understanding of Microsoft Office. Students are also prepared to work with a variety of office related technologies.
  • Network Administration – Offers a comprehensive review of the design, administration, maintenance, support and security of Microsoft Windows and Cisco Networking Systems. The program emphasizes hands-on training.
  • Digital Video and Animation – Includes the knowledge and skills required for employment in the fields of television, film, web design, architecture, game design, medical imaging and other topics.

Faculty

The instructors have experience in their teaching field. The school's faculty development program assists the teachers in staying current with the latest advancements in their field. The student to faculty ratio is typically 16 to 1.

Student Life

The culturally diverse student population typically consists of close to one thousand students with about five hundred attending the college full-time during the day. The Career Services representatives provide assistance to students beginning with their first semester. The College of Westchester also includes a library. The school also has a variety of student organizations and clubs.

Admissions and Financial Aid

A high school diploma or a GED certificate and an interview with an admissions representative is required. Advanced placement programs and results from the American College Test (ACT) may provide students with college credit. Concerning school costs, a variety of financial aid, such as government grants and loans, institutional scholarships and grants are available for those that qualify.
